United Health Earnings Miss

  • 📉 United Health is down significantly after cutting its full-year adjusted EPS forecast and missing first-quarter earnings estimates.
  • ⚠️ The company cited heightened care needs in Medicare and unexpected changes in its Optum Health business as reasons for the shortfall.
  • 📊 United Health revised its 2025 adjusted earnings forecast downwards, but stated that the issues are "highly addressable" for 2025 and 2026.
  • 💥 This news has impacted other health insurers, with Humana, CVS, and Sigma also experiencing notable stock declines.

Hertz Stock Surges on Investment News

  • 🚀 Hertz shares are continuing to rise, extending yesterday's record gains.
  • 📌 This surge follows a report that Pershing Square Capital Management has acquired a nearly 20% stake in the car rental company.
  • 💼 Pershing Square's investment makes it the second-largest shareholder, signaling strong investor confidence.
  • 🛠️ Hertz has been working to revamp its fleet, including addressing challenges with its investment in Tesla electric vehicles.

Eli Lilly's Drug Trial Success

  • Eli Lilly shares are soaring after its drug, orforglipron, successfully completed a Phase 3 trial.
  • 💊 This marks the first small molecule GLP-1 drug to achieve this milestone, demonstrating statistically significant efficacy.
  • ⚖️ Participants on the highest dose lost an average of 16 pounds, with safety profiles consistent with injectable GLP-1s.
  • 📉 Competitor Viking Therapeutics saw its stock fall as Eli Lilly's positive trial results were announced.

Alcoa Faces Tariff Costs

  • ⚠️ Alcoa, the largest US aluminum producer, reported a decline in shares due to tariff-related costs.
  • 💰 The company expects to incur $20 million in losses from duties on imports from Canada.
  • 📈 Alcoa anticipates these tariff costs to increase by $90 million in the second quarter, highlighting the impact of trade policies on US companies.
